Department was established in year 1967. It Started
functioning under Autonomous Polytechnic when the Institute was
awarded Academic Autonomy Since 1994.
Electronics branch has two Divisions Intake of 1st Division : 60
Intake of Minority 2nd Division : 60 Head of Department : 01
No. of Faculty : 12 Lab Assistant : 03
